How Same Day Water Removal Works

Our team’s process for Same Day Water Removal starts with a thorough assessment of the damage. We’ll identify the source of the leak, contain the affected area, and begin the drying process. Our technicians use specialized equipment like infrared thermal imaging and moisture meters to detect hidden water damage and ensure every area is properly dried. We’ll work efficiently to get your home back to normal, all while keeping you informed every step of the way.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

We’ll quickly assess the damage and contain the affected area to prevent further water damage. Our team uses specialized equipment to detect hidden water damage and ensure every area is properly dried.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ll extract as much water as possible from the affected area using powerful wet vacuums and pumps. Our team works ef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ment like desiccant dehumidifiers and air movers to dry your property quickly and effectively. Our team will work to reduce the risk of mold and mildew growth.

Step 4: Monitoring and Verification

We’ll continually monitor the affected area to ensure the drying process is complete and there’s no hidden water damage. Our team will provide you with regular updates and ensure your property is safe to occupy.

Same Day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under the sink Yes No DIY is fine for small, contained leaks
Basement flooded with several inches of water No Yes Professional help is needed to extract water and prevent mold growth
Water damage from a burst pipe in the attic No Yes Professional help is needed to access and repair the pipe, as well as dry the affected area
Small water spill on the floor Yes No DIY is fine for small, contained spills
Water damage from a roof leak No Yes Professional help is needed to repair the roof and dry the affected area

Same Day Water Removal Cost in Mountain Home, ID

The cost of Same Day Water Removal var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Mountain Home, ID.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ment required
Water Extraction $1,000 – $5,000 Amount of water extracted, equipment required, and labor costs
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 – $6,000 Size of affected area, equipment required, and labor costs
Monitoring and Verification $500 – $2,000 Frequency and duration of monitoring, equipment required, and labor costs

How long does the drying process take?

The drying process can take anywhere from 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.
